A roll-up door is designed to coil tightly into a compact housing above the door opening. These are common in commercial settings or garages with limited ceiling space. If your current garage lacks the clearance for traditional tracks, this style is a practical solution. Are roll-up metal garage doors a good option for Albuquerque homes?

Roll-up metal garage doors can be a practical and durable option for some homes in Albuquerque, especially for garages with limited headroom or for certain commercial applications. They are known for their space-saving design and robust construction. However, for standard residential use, traditional sectional garage doors often offer better insulation and a wider variety of styles to complement your home's architecture. What's involved in installing a LiftMaster garage door opener?

Installing a LiftMaster garage door opener involves securely mounting the motor unit above your garage door. Pros will then attach the opener's rail and trolley system to the door itself. They ensure the chain or belt is properly tensioned for smooth operation. Following the physical installation, they'll program the opener, set the correct travel limits for the door's movement, and test all safety features to ensure everything functions correctly and securely.

How do pros fix a garage door sensor in Albuquerque?

Fixing a garage door sensor in Albuquerque typically involves ensuring they are properly aligned and unobstructed. Pros will check that the sensors are clean and free of debris. They'll then adjust their position so that the beams between them are unbroken, which is crucial for the door to close safely. If the sensors are damaged or faulty, they can be replaced to restore the opener's safety functions.
